Output 2ba96839aad35673561b6bb67f027549251b5fe6609d527dbfa4a19780aa8953:7

value
524335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ef0e16a1694a57396d2f81d602bd022958566ec OP_EQUAL
address
38tRCBKoPwByemQAVfaHtj6nRXYq7owS65
transaction
2ba96839aad35673561b6bb67f027549251b5fe6609d527dbfa4a19780aa8953
spent
true